• 关于我们
  • 产品
  • 钱包教程
  • 资讯问题
Sign in Get Started

      打造全能Omni USDT钱包:完整指南与开发技巧2025-05-24 04:20:35

      一、引言

      随着数字货币市场的不断发展,稳定币逐渐成为了投资者和交易者都青睐的选择。尤其是Tether的USDT,以其将价值与法币(如美元)挂钩的特性而广受欢迎。在众多钱包解决方案中,Omni USDT钱包因其在Omni Layer协议上的实现模式而独具一格。本指南旨在为开发者提供一份详细的Omni USDT钱包开发指南,涵盖从基础知识到具体的开发技巧。

      二、Omni Layer协议概述

      打造全能Omni USDT钱包:完整指南与开发技巧

      Omni Layer是一种在比特币区块链上实现的协议,它允许用户在比特币网络上发行和管理资产,如USDT。Omni Layer协议的基础是比特币的区块链,这也意味着任何使用Omni协议的资产都能够依赖比特币网络的安全性。

      通过Omni Layer,用户能够创建、发行、转移和接收多种代币,且这些代币的交易和转账只需比特币网络的支持。由于Omni协议的这些特性,开发者在创建USDT钱包时需要了解该协议的工作机制,以及如何与比特币区块链交互。

      三、Omni USDT钱包的功能需求

      在开发Omni USDT钱包之前,必须清晰了解钱包需要实现的功能。通常,一个优秀的USDT钱包应包括如下功能:

      • 账户管理:支持生成和导入私钥、助记词等。
      • 交易功能:用户能够发起和接收USDT交易。
      • 余额查询:能够实时查询用户USDT余额。
      • 交易历史:能够查看用户的交易记录。
      • 安全性:提供多种安全措施,包括私钥加密、二次验证等。

      四、Omni USDT钱包的架构设计

      打造全能Omni USDT钱包:完整指南与开发技巧

      在开发钱包时,架构设计至关重要。通常,Omni USDT钱包可以分为以下几个层次:

      • 用户界面层:设计直观易用的用户界面,便于用户操作。
      • 逻辑层:负责钱包的核心逻辑处理,包括交易生成与签名等。
      • 数据层:存储用户的私钥、助记词及交易信息,可以使用本地数据库或云存储。
      • 网络层:负责与比特币及Omni Layer网络进行交互。

      五、Omni USDT钱包的开发步骤

      开发一个Omni USDT钱包的步骤大致如下:

      1. 需求分析:明确目标用户及功能需求,设计用户体验。
      2. 环境搭建:配置开发环境,包括需要的库和工具。
      3. 构建用户界面:使用前端框架(如React或Vue.js)设计UI。
      4. 实现核心逻辑:使用开发语言(如JavaScript、Python等)处理交易逻辑。
      5. 集成网络交互:调用Omni Layer API与比特币网络进行交互。
      6. 测试功能:进行单元测试与集成测试,确保钱包功能正常。
      7. 上线发布:将钱包应用部署到生产环境,供用户使用。

      六、常见相关问题

      1. 如何确保Omni USDT钱包的安全性?

      钱包的安全性是开发和使用数字货币钱包时最重要的考量之一。Omni USDT钱包的安全性可以通过以下多种方式来增强:

      • 私钥管理:私钥是控制用户资金的核心,因此在设计中需要确保私钥的安全存储。一般来说,可以使用加密算法(如AES)对私钥进行加密,并将其存储在安全的地方,例如用户的本地设备上,而不通过云存储。
      • 多重签名:采用多重签名机制,要求用户在进行大额交易时经过多个授权,使得即使密钥被盗也无法轻易进行资金转移。
      • 二次验证:在交易发生时,要求用户通过邮箱或手机收到验证码再进行确认。增加交易环节,提高安全性。
      • 定期更新:定期对钱包进行安全审计和更新,修复可能的安全漏洞。

      通过这些措施,可以大幅度提高Omni USDT钱包的安全性,保护用户资金安全。

      2. 如何处理Omni USDT钱包的交易费用?

      交易费用在数字货币网络中是不可避免的,每笔交易都需要相应的矿工费用。这些费用是根据网络的拥堵情况和用户设置的额度来决定的。处理Omni USDT钱包中的交易费用可以从以下几个方面入手:

      • 动态费率设置:提供一个收费模型,能够根据当前网络状况动态调整交易费用以加速交易确认。
      • 用户选择:允许用户根据其需求选择交易速度并相应设置费用。例如,用户急于进行交易可以选择更高的费用以加速确认,而不急于交易的用户可以设置较低的费用。
      • 费用透明化:在用户发送交易前清楚地展示预计的手续费,让用户对交易用费了如指掌。

      通过这些方式,用户能够有效管理自己的资金使用,提高用户体验。

      3. 如何进行Omni USDT钱包的综合测试?

      在发布钱包之前进行全面的测试是至关重要的,这不仅能确保功能的正常运作,也能发现潜在的问题。以下是一些建议的测试流程:

      • 单元测试:对每个功能模块进行单元测试,确保其独立功能的正确性。
      • 接口测试:例如,测试钱包如何与Omni Layer API和比特币网络进行交互,确保所有接口的稳定性与有效性。
      • 集成测试:整合各个模块,测试整体功能是否达到预期。
      • 压力测试:模拟大量用户同时使用的场景,测试系统在高压力下的表现,包括响应时间和系统稳定性。
      • 安全测试:对钱包进行渗透测试,以评估系统的安全性和防护能力。

      通过全面的测试,可以减少上线后出现的bug和安全隐患,提高用户的信任度。

      4. Omni USDT钱包如何支持多种平台?

      为了覆盖更广泛的用户群体,Omni USDT钱包应支持多种平台(如移动端和桌面端)。实现这一目标的策略包括:

      • 跨平台技术:使用像React Native这样的跨平台框架,能够同时开发适用于iOS和Android的移动应用。
      • 响应式设计:确保网页端应用在各种屏幕上都能良好展示,适应不同设备的分辨率。
      • API接口:后端可以提供RESTful API,便于各平台的访问和实现。

      通过这些措施,开发者能够开发出一个高度兼容的Omni USDT钱包,满足各类用户的需求。

      5. 如何跟进Omni USDT钱包的用户反馈?

      用户反馈是钱包开发过程中重要的一环,通过有效的用户反馈机制,开发者能了解用户的需求与问题。有效的用户反馈收集方式包括:

      • 用户社区:建立论坛或社交媒体群组,鼓励用户分享使用体验,并主动寻求反馈。
      • 内置反馈机制:在钱包应用中设计反馈按钮,让用户可以一键提交问题或建议。
      • 定期调查:制定定期的用户调查,获得使用情况和需要改进的地方。

      通过持续的反馈跟进,开发者可以不断钱包功能,提升用户黏性。

      七、总结

      在本文中,我们深入探讨了Omni USDT钱包的开发与实现,从协议介绍到架构设计、功能需求及常见问题的论述,旨在为开发者提供一份全面的开发指南。随着数字货币的不断普及,良好的钱包是不容忽视的关键组件。希望本文能够为有意开发Omni USDT钱包的开发者带来帮助,让他们能够在这个快速发展的领域中积极探索和前行。

      注册我们的时事通讯

      我们的进步

      本周热门

      探索Web3时代的幽默与智慧
      探索Web3时代的幽默与智慧
      如何成功将比特币钱包数
      如何成功将比特币钱包数
      比特币存放哪个钱包更安
      比特币存放哪个钱包更安
      国内首家Web3钱包的崛起:
      国内首家Web3钱包的崛起:
      如何安全下载比特币离线
      如何安全下载比特币离线

            地址

            Address : 1234 lock, Charlotte, North Carolina, United States

            Phone : +12 534894364

            Email : info@example.com

            Fax : +12 534894364

            快速链接

            • 关于我们
            • 产品
            • 钱包教程
            • 资讯问题
            • tp官方下载安卓最新版本2025
            • tp官方下载安卓最新版本2025

            通讯

            通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

            tp官方下载安卓最新版本2025

            tp官方下载安卓最新版本2025是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
            我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,tp官方下载安卓最新版本2025都是您信赖的选择。

            • facebook
            • twitter
            • google
            • linkedin

            2003-2025 tp官方下载安卓最新版本2025 @版权所有|网站地图|浙ICP备2024065162号

                    Login Now
                    We'll never share your email with anyone else.

                    Don't have an account?

                              Register Now

                              By clicking Register, I agree to your terms